O' Shea finally ends Munster drought as Tipperary beat Limerick

Tipperary has finally gotten the better of Limerick in the Munster championship and in style today as they ruthlessly despatched of the ‘Shannonsiders’ by 16 points at the Gaelic Grounds to earn Eamon O’ Shea’s first victory in Munster.

Tipperary advanced to a Munster final meeting with Waterford on 12 July as they overpowered TJ Ryan’s Limerick.

Tipperary had a commanding 2-12 to 0-12 at the break with full forward Seamus Callanan bagging a brace of goals.

Limerick however came back into contention in the second-half as Shane Dowling struck a penalty to the net and they cut the gap to the minimum, with 25 minutes left to play.

The Premier County weren’t phased and pushed on again and outscored Limerick by 2-11 to 0-2 in the final 25 minutes of the game. Jason Forde added their third goal and it was debutant Michael Breen to cap off a fine performance, coming off the bench, to score their fourth goal of the game.
